So let's hone in on how chlorine dissolves into water: Cl2(gas) + H2O → HOCl + H+ + Cl-Chlorine gas in water yields Hypochlorous Acid + Hydrogen and Chloride. The TDS lowers the LSI, but two of the byproducts of electrolysis raise the LSI, and that's what actually leads to calcium flakes and scale in the salt cell. High pH levels in a saltwater pool leads to formation of calcium buildups and you need to measure your pH regularly to avoid white flakes or calcium scaling.
